Senate Bill 9 (SB 9) aims to streamline housing production. Effective January 1, 2022, SB 9 requires all local jurisdictions to * ministerially review up to two residential units on a parcel in a single-family residential zone if the project meets specific objective standards. Senate Bill 9 (SB 9) is a new California State Law taking effect JANUARY 1, 2022. Similar to previous state legislation on Accessory Dwelling Units (ADUs), SB 9 overrides existing local density limits in single-family residential zones. SB 9 would add Govt Code section 65852.21 (allowing 2 units on a single parcel in a single-family residential zone [the so-called “duplex” provision, but in reality a “two residential units” provision]) and Govt Code 66411.7 (the lot-split provision). a.) The two residential units on one parcel provision authorizes two residential ...When performing a lot split under SB 9, each lot must retain at least 40% of the lot's original size. That means the split can range from 50/50 to 60/40. Each new lot must be at least 1,200 square feet. Chapter 162, Statutes of …SB 9 has two requirements that dramatically reduce its scope, curbing its ability to boost housing production. The first is that the law requires property owners looking to split a lot, the most consequential part of the bill, commit to living on the property for at least three years after approval. With SBS as your guide, you can embark on a culinary journey through the Mediterran... flights from madison to denver Key Definitions Guiding SB 9 Provisions 1Single-family residential zones : Proposed SB 9 projects are to be in single-family residential zones. Parcels located in other zones (e.g., multi-family, commercial, mixed-use or agricultural) are not subject to SB 9 mandates even if they permit single-family residential uses.
